網(wǎng)頁中的CSS定義:方法與策略
在網(wǎng)頁開發(fā)中,CSS(層疊樣式表)扮演著***關(guān)重要的角色,它為網(wǎng)頁元素提供了豐富的樣式和布局控制,盡管CSS可以在許多地方定義,但如何在網(wǎng)頁內(nèi)部正確地定義CSS對于確保頁面的一致性和性能***關(guān)重要,本文將介紹在網(wǎng)頁內(nèi)定義CSS的一些基本方法和策略。
一、內(nèi)嵌樣式
***簡單直接的方式是在HTML元素內(nèi)部使用style
屬性定義CSS樣式,這種方式適用于單一元素的樣式定義,但對于大型項目而言,這種方法并不推薦,因為它違反了結(jié)構(gòu)和樣式分離的原則,且不易于維護和復(fù)用。
二、內(nèi)部樣式表
在HTML文檔的<head>
部分使用<style>
標(biāo)簽定義CSS樣式是一種常見做法,這種方式適用于小型項目或頁面特定樣式的快速調(diào)整,內(nèi)部樣式表對單個頁面有效,但不利于跨頁面保持樣式一致性。
示例:
<head> <style> /* 在這里定義你的CSS樣式 */ </style> </head>
三、使用外部樣式表
對于大型項目或需要跨多個頁面保持一致的樣式,推薦使用外部樣式表,在HTML文檔中通過<link>
標(biāo)簽鏈接到一個外部的CSS文件,這種方式使得樣式和內(nèi)容完全分離,提高了代碼的可維護性和可復(fù)用性。
示例:
<head> <link rel="stylesheet" type="text/css" href="styles.css"> </head>
并在styles.css
文件中定義你的樣式。
四、使用CSS框架
現(xiàn)代前端開發(fā)中,許多***會選擇使用成熟的CSS框架(如Bootstrap、Foundation等),這些框架提供了預(yù)定義的類和結(jié)構(gòu),可以迅速構(gòu)建響應(yīng)式和現(xiàn)代化的網(wǎng)頁布局,使用框架時,通常是通過鏈接外部CSS文件的方式引入樣式。
在網(wǎng)頁內(nèi)定義CSS有多種方式,選擇哪種方式取決于項目的規(guī)模和需求,對于小型項目或臨時樣式調(diào)整,內(nèi)嵌樣式和內(nèi)部樣式表是可行的選擇;對于大型項目和長期維護,推薦使用外部樣式表和CSS框架以確保樣式的復(fù)用和一致性,無論采用哪種方式,都應(yīng)遵循結(jié)構(gòu)和樣式分離的原則,以提高代碼的可維護性和可復(fù)用性。